#7e0097 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7e0097 is composed of 49.4% red, 0%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.6%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 290.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29.6%. #7e0097 color hex could be obtained by blending #fc00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#7e0097 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7e0097 has RGB values of R:126, G:0,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:1,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 8257687.

Hex triplet 7e0097 #7e0097
RGB Decimal 126, 0, 151 rgb(126,0,151)
RGB Percent 49.4, 0, 59.2 rgb(49.4%,0%,59.2%)
CMYK 17, 100, 0, 41
HSL 290.1°, 100, 29.6 hsl(290.1,100%,29.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 290.1°, 100, 59.2
Web Safe 660099 #660099
CIE-LAB 31.045, 62.463, -48.764
XYZ 14.189, 6.671, 29.817
xyY 0.28, 0.132, 6.671
CIE-LCH 31.045, 79.244, 322.022
CIE-LUV 31.045, 32.608, -70.066
Hunter-Lab 25.828, 52.868, -50.368
Binary 01111110, 00000000, 10010111

Shades and Tints of #7e0097

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b000e is the darkest color, while #fef9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e0097

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4651 is the less saturated color, while #7e0097 is the most saturated one.
